Using the Configuration Editor
All of a model's configuration elements are displayed and edited in the Configuration Editor.
Innovator provides a Configuration Editor for displaying and editing all configuration elements in a model. In addition to the actual profile definition (in the sense of UML 2), this includes, for example, display properties such as colors and fonts, dynamic menus for individual diagram types, engineering actions, verification routines and documentation structures.
You can also manage the users, their roles and rights, as well as user and guest logins to models in the Configuration Editor.
You can use the Configuration Editor for creating and editing profiles and their profile elements (stereotypes, stereotype properties etc.). You can use drag-and-drop in the editor to easily assign elements. If you want to examine or edit an Innovator model's configuration, you can gain access to the underlying profiles in the Configuration Editor. You can carry out all basic configuration tasks there:
- Find information about the structure and properties of your model's profiles
- Navigate to the various profile elements
- Create or modify profile elements
- Assign profile elements to the profile structure
- Configure documentation commands
- Set how model elements look in the diagrams
- Check the configuration
- Load or save profiles as base templates or add-ons (login as model administrator required)
- Manage users and their roles in a model's user management
- Grant or withdraw privileges via roles in a model's user management
- Configure the Details view in the Details tool window
